npm (Node Package Manager)
npm is the default package manager for Node.js and JavaScript projects. It allows developers to easily install, manage, and update third-party libraries and modules, significantly accelerating development time and promoting code reuse. It's a cornerstone of modern JavaScript development.

SonarQube
SonarQube is a powerful open-source platform for continuous inspection of code quality. It analyzes codebases in real-time, identifying bugs, vulnerabilities, and code style violations. Its integration with CI/CD pipelines ensures that code quality is maintained throughout the development lifecycle.
